Only the British forgot about Brittany’s largest island after they swapped it for Menorca in 1763. Monet came to paint sea stacks, the Belle Époque actress Sarah Bernhardt to escape fame, President Mitterrand for crêpes. Unless you’ve booked a guided walk to those islets, your schedules are dictated only by lunch times and the tides. You’re staying on Grand Île, a Famous Five fairytale of beach, butterflies, copses and meadows, with local lobster and oysters in the island’s two restaurants. Islands, actually - Europe’s largest tidal range means that its 52 granite islets become 365, some accessible by beaches that come and go twice daily.
